THE WORLD FAMOUS & CULT CLASSIC CONESTOGA TRAIL RUN - 10 TOUGH MILES


For over 29 years the Conestoga Trail Run has been a trail runners must do and right of passage. One of the oldest trail races on the east coast come see why this 10 mile trail race that uses some of the most brutal, rocky, and challenging trails to be found in Eastern Pennsylvania is a must do!!! The course is very hilly and has numerous small stream crossings. This is a challenging it is probably one of the most scenic races that you will encounter. Beautiful hilltop views of the Susquehanna River, clear feeder streams, huge rock formations, and an abundance of Mountain Laurel and Rhododendrons will greet the first 200 accepted entries. ***You must be 14 years old or older to enter.***

COURSE MARKINGS & COURSE WARNINGS

The Conestoga Trail Race is a well marked course and marked with ORANGE RIBBON. This race DOES NOT always stay on the Conestoga Trail. It goes onto unmarked trail and private property. Even those spots are well marked with ORANGE RIBBON. FOLLOW THE ORANGE RIBBON AT ALL TIMES.

BE TRAIL SMART! Although the course is well marked it is ultimately the responsibility of the runner to stay on course. If you do not see Orange Ribbon - YOU ARE NOT ON THE TRAIL and that means you might get ALOT of tough extra miles or perhaps totally lost. We only want you to get the miles you paid for so be sure to stay on a trail where there is Orange ribbon.

***THERE ARE BEES ON THIS COURSE***
If you have a known allergy you ARE REQUIRED to carry an EpiPen - at least one. Bees and bee stings can be very serious and very dangerous. Please take this precaution seriously. We want everyone to have a fun and safe race and also know there are bees / yellow jackets on this course. Enough that the Conservancy even has signs posted of the danger. And if there is an emergency depending where you are on the trail it can take some time to reach you.

CUTOFF TIME

CUTOFF - THERE IS A CUTOFF FOR THIS RACE: If you do not reach the PINNACLE Aid Station (Mile 7) within 2-1/2 HOURS (150 MINUTES) from the start you are REQUIRED to withdraw from the race. A ride will be provided back to Kelly's Run in Holtwood. THIS IS FOR THE SAFETY OF EVERYONE.

You must check in to this aid station with 2-1/2 hours. This means you must be physically within the aid station within the cutoff time. If a runner reaches the aid station at the 2-1/2 cutoff time they will have 5 minutes to depart or they may not continue.
